Starting the Process From Your Google My Business Dashboard

Bridging the gap between Google My Business and Google Plus starts within the intuitive confines of the Google My Business Dashboard. Business owners access this centralized hub to initiate the integration process, setting a foundation for digital cohesiveness and online visibility.

Armed with their Google account credentials, these entrepreneurs can embark on a journey to enrich their market presence:

  1. Log in to the Google My Business Dashboard with the correct Google account associated with the business listing.
  2. Navigate to the ‘Brand Pages’ section to identify the Google Plus account intended for merging.
  3. Activate the linking procedure, carefully following on-screen prompts to ensure error-free completion.

With these steps, the stage is set for a strategic unification of online profiles, simplifying the management of a business’s online interface and facilitating enhanced customer interactions.

Regularly Reviewing Account Permissions and Access

In the wake of merging Google My Business with Google Plus, businesses must prioritize the regular examination of account permissions. This critical analysis ensures that only authorized personnel have the capabilities to alter or share sensitive company data.

Regular audits serve as a protective barrier, reducing the risk of unintended data breaches or exposure:

  • Assign roles and permissions to staff with precision, delineating clear boundaries for data interaction.
  • Update access privileges as team dynamics change, revoking permissions from former employees to maintain security.
  • Verify third-party applications’ access periodically, ensuring all connections are necessary and secure.

Adhering to stringent access control protocols is imperative post-merge, solidifying the company’s defense against potential cyber threats. The secure management of permissions not only upholds data integrity but also reinforces customer trust in the brand’s digital presence.

Best Practices for Maintaining Account Security Post-Merge

Ensuring the security of merged Google My Business and Google Plus accounts demands a vigilant approach to securing account credentials. Business owners must adopt robust password policies, instituting complex and unique passwords, and commit to frequent updates to minimize vulnerabilities within their digital profiles.

Implementing two-factor authentication adds a critical layer of protection for merged accounts, safeguarding against unauthorized access. This practice empowers companies with an extra security checkpoint, requiring confirmation from a secondary device before granting entry, thus bolstering the defense of their consolidated online presence.
